Physical and Chemical Characteristics
3-Ethynylthiophene, with the molecular formula C6H4S and a molecular weight of 108.16 g/mol, presents itself as a liquid. Its appearance is typically described as colorless to yellow to orange, indicating slight variations that can occur during manufacturing or storage. The density is approximately 1.098 g/mL at 25°C, and its boiling point is around 152-153°C at ambient pressure, though it can boil at lower temperatures under reduced pressure (e.g., 50 °C/15 mmHg). A flash point of 46°C suggests moderate flammability.
Chemically, the defining feature of 3-Ethynylthiophene is the presence of both a thiophene ring and an ethynyl (acetylene) group. The thiophene ring contributes aromaticity and specific electronic properties, while the ethynyl group is highly reactive.
